上一篇
如何正确配置CDN并发设置才能提升网站性能?
- 行业动态
- 2025-05-01
- 4
CDN并发设置通过优化服务器资源分配与请求处理机制,提升内容分发效率,需根据业务流量动态调整连接数、带宽阈值及节点负载策略,合理配置可降低延迟、避免服务器过载,并确保高并发场景下稳定响应,需结合实时监控数据定期优化参数。
什么是CDN并发设置? 分发网络)的并发设置是指通过调整服务器同时处理的请求数量(并发连接数)及相关参数,优化资源分发效率,提升网站的访问速度和稳定性,合理的并发设置能避免服务器过载、降低延迟,并确保高流量下的用户体验。
为什么CDN并发设置很重要?
- 提升用户体验:避免因服务器拥堵导致的加载延迟或页面崩溃。
- 优化资源分配:通过动态调整并发连接数,充分利用服务器资源。
- 应对流量高峰:电商大促、新闻热点等场景下,高并发能力可保障网站稳定运行。
- 符合搜索引擎优化(SEO):加载速度和稳定性是百度等搜索引擎排名的重要指标,直接影响网站权重。
CDN并发设置的核心参数
并发连接数(Concurrent Connections)
- 定义:服务器同一时间能处理的请求上限。
- 建议值:需根据服务器性能、带宽及业务需求动态调整,一般小型网站建议50-200,大型平台可设置1000以上。
- 风险:设置过高可能导致服务器负载激增;过低则限制性能。
超时时间(Timeout)
- 定义:服务器等待请求响应的最长时长。
- 建议值:静态资源(如图片、CSS)设为5-10秒,动态请求(如API)设为15-30秒。
- 作用:防止无效请求长时间占用连接资源。
负载均衡算法
- 轮询(Round Robin):平均分配请求至各节点,适合资源均等的场景。
- 加权轮询(Weighted Round Robin):根据节点性能分配权重,优化资源利用率。
- 最少连接(Least Connections):优先将请求分配给当前连接数最少的节点。
如何优化CDN并发设置?
步骤1:评估当前网站性能
- 使用工具(如Google PageSpeed Insights、WebPageTest)分析加载速度、首字节时间(TTFB)、并发瓶颈。
- 监控服务器日志,识别高并发时段的请求峰值与错误率。
步骤2:动态调整并发连接数
- 公式参考:
理论最大连接数 = (服务器内存 × 带宽) / 单请求平均资源消耗
- 根据实际测试结果逐步调整,避免一步到位导致服务器宕机。
步骤3:设置合理的超时时间
- 静态资源:缩短超时时间,快速释放无效连接。
- 动态接口:延长超时以兼容复杂业务逻辑,但需配合重试机制。
步骤4:启用智能负载均衡
- 选择支持动态权重调整的CDN服务商(如阿里云、Cloudflare)。
- 结合业务场景选择算法(电商大促时采用“最少连接”算法)。
步骤5:开启缓存与压缩
- 压缩静态资源(如GZIP、Brotli),减少单请求的数据量。
- 设置缓存策略(如Cache-Control头部),降低重复请求对并发的压力。
常见问题与解决方案
Q:并发连接数设置后,服务器仍响应缓慢?
- 检查带宽是否充足,或是否存在未压缩的大文件(如视频)。
- 分析是否为数据库查询效率低导致的连带问题。
Q:如何测试并发设置的优化效果?
- 使用压测工具(JMeter、LoadRunner)模拟高并发请求,观察响应时间与错误率。
- 对比优化前后的Google Core Web Vitals指标(如LCP、FID)。
Q:CDN供应商的默认设置是否可靠?
- 大多数厂商提供“通用型”配置,但需根据业务特性二次优化。
- 建议定期与CDN服务商沟通,获取定制化建议。
CDN并发设置是平衡性能与资源消耗的关键技术,通过科学的参数调整、智能负载策略及持续监控,可显著提升网站的可靠性及搜索引擎友好性,企业需结合自身业务特点,选择灵活的CDN服务,并定期迭代优化策略。
引用说明
- 百度搜索资源平台《网站性能优化指南》
- Google Developers《HTTP/2 与并发连接的最佳实践》
- RFC 7230: Hypertext Transfer Protocol (HTTP/1.1)
- CDN行业白皮书《高并发场景下的资源分发技术》